The Variety of Turning Tool Holder Types
The variety of machining tool fixtures available can be somewhat confusing for newcomers. You’ll encounter different types, including square tool holder blocks for standard work, round holders offering enhanced stability, and adjustable holders that give controlled engagement. Furthermore, there are rapid-change toolholders to minimize setup and specific tool holder designs designed for unique tasks.

Picking the Correct Turning Tool Holder for Your Application
In order to obtain best output and boost cutting life, meticulously consider the unique demands of your manufacturing procedure. Aspects such as shaft dimension, machine robustness, workpiece configuration, and cutting loads all play a crucial part.
